Responsibilities
• Channel Ownership and Strategy: Take ownership of the email channel to acquire, engage, and retain customers. Develop and execute strategies that leverage email as a key communication tool, ensuring alignment with overall marketing goals and enhancing customer lifecycle experiences.
• Campaign Creation & Execution: Produce and execute all email and SMS campaigns, from building emails using templates and HTML to copywriting, asset coordination, QA, and scheduling.
• Ideation: Brainstorm fresh email marketing campaign ideas to promote our products and services, generate new leads, and educate customers.
• Audience Segmentation: Utilize data-driven insights to segment email lists and deliver personalized content tailored to specific audience segments.
• Automation and Workflows: Design and maintain automated email workflows to ensure timely and relevant communication throughout the customer journey.
• Analytics and Reporting: Monitor and analyze email and digital marketing campaign performance using key metrics to identify areas for improvement and optimization.
Performance Optimization: Implement robust A/B testing strategies to enhance our marketing communications and boost engagement and performance.
• Compliance: Ensure all digital marketing activities comply with industry best practices and regulations, including CAN-SPAM, GDPR, and other state legislation.
• Cross-Functional Collaboration: Collaborate with cross-functional teams to support multi-channel campaign efforts, aligning with company goals to drive results.
• Digital Strategy: Assist with the planning of campaigns, including collaborating with the channel leads in social, PPC/SEO, and content marketing.

About the Employer

Trinity Road is a leading multichannel distributor of religious and inspirational products. Guided by our brand promise-Truly Caring. Truly Catholic.-we strive to inspire faith and enrich lives through our diverse offerings. Our brands include The Catholic Company, the world's foremost provider of Catholic books, gifts, and religious articles; Catholic Coffee, offering ethically sourced, hand-roasted coffee grounded in faith; Good Catholic, a platform delivering life-changing digital content for spiritual growth; and Rosary.com, an online boutique specializing in Marian gifts and handmade rosaries. We exist to promote Truth, Goodness, and Beauty by providing outstanding products and services to our customers that honor God and our community.
